STATE EX REL. DEPT. OF SOC. SERV. v. A.P

No. 2002 CJ 2372.

858 So.2d 498 (2003)

STATE of Louisiana Through the DEPARTMENT OF SOCIAL SERVICES, Office of Family Support, Support Enforcement Services, in the Interest of A.L.W., Minor Child of L.G. v. A.P.

Court of Appeal of Louisiana, First Circuit.

June 20, 2003.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

Parris Taylor, Baton Rouge, Counsel for Plaintiff/Appellant State of Louisiana through the Department of Social Services, Office of Family Support, et al.

Walton J. Barnes, II, Baton Rouge, Allen J. Myles, Plaquemine, Counsel for Defendant/Appellee A.P.

Before: KUHN, DOWNING, GAIDRY, McCLENDON and KLINE, JJ.


DOWNING, J.

The State of Louisiana, through the Department of Social Services, Office of Family Support Enforcement Services (DSS), appeals a judgment denying a new trial. The trial court had sustained an exception of no right of action filed by A.P.,2 the alleged biological father of A.L.W. For the following reasons, we reverse the order dismissing the suit and remand for further proceedings...
